goba Sat Dec 22 11:58:36 2001 EDT Modified files: /phpdoc/hu/features persistent-connections.xml remote-files.xml Log: Update to latest EN-Revisions Index: phpdoc/hu/features/persistent-connections.xml diff -u phpdoc/hu/features/persistent-connections.xml:1.7 phpdoc/hu/features/persistent-connections.xml:1.8 --- phpdoc/hu/features/persistent-connections.xml:1.7 Wed Dec 12 15:50:59 2001 +++ phpdoc/hu/features/persistent-connections.xml Sat Dec 22 11:58:36 2001 @@ -1,8 +1,8 @@ <?xml version="1.0" encoding="iso-8859-2"?> -<!-- EN-Revision: 1.11 Maintainer: goba Status: ready --> +<!-- EN-Revision: 1.17 Maintainer: goba Status: ready --> <chapter id="features.persistent-connections"> - <title>Állandó (persistent) adatbázis kapcsolatok</title> + <title>Állandó adatbázis kapcsolatok</title> <simpara> Az állandó kapcsolatok SQL adatbázisokkal nem szűnnnek meg, @@ -13,6 +13,14 @@ A megegyező kapcsolat azt jelenti, hogy ugyanaz a host és ugyanaz a felhasználói név és jelszó került felhasználásra. </simpara> + + <note> + <para> + Állandó kapcsolatokat nem csak adatbázisok szolgáltathatnak, + vannak más ilyen képességű kiterjesztések, mint például az + <link linkend="ref.imap">IMAP kiterjesztés</link>. + </para> + </note> <simpara> Ha esetleg nem ismered alaposabban a webszerverek működését, @@ -67,7 +75,7 @@ 'multithreaded' web szerverben. Ez azt jelenti, hogy az ISAPI, WSAPI, és NSAPI (Windows alatt) formák használhatóak a PHP-vel. Ez a PHP 4.0.0 óta lehetséges, és így a PHP alkalmas - plug-in szintű együttműködésre a Netscape FastTrack Server, + plug-in szintű együttműködésre a Netscape FastTrack (iPlanet), a Microsoft Internet Information Server (IIS), és az O'Reilly WebSite Pro szerverekkel, valamint más, a fenti standardokat támogató szerverekkel. Ebben az esetben @@ -113,7 +121,30 @@ dokumentációjában, hogy hogyan tudod lekezelni az elhagyott vagy inaktív kapcsolatokat. </simpara> - + + <warning> + <simpara> + Van még néhány faktor, amit érdemes figyelembe venned, + ha állandó adatbázis kapcsolatokat használsz. Egy ilyen + probléma, hogy ha tábla lezárást (lock) használsz egy + állandó kapcsolaton, és a szkript valamilyen okból nem + tudja feloldani a zárat, ezt a kapcsolatot használó + további szkriptek nem fognak helyesen működni, és a + webszerver vagy adatbázis szerver újraindítására lehet + szükség a feloldáshoz. Hasonlóan ha tranzakciókat használsz, + a tranzakció blokk tovább folytatódik a következő megegyező + kapcsolatot használó szkriptben, ha a tranzakciót indító + szkript nem tudja lezárni azt. Ezekben az esetekben a + <function>register_shutdown_function</function> függvényt + használhatod, hogy egy egyszerű "takarító" függvényt futtass + le a programod végeztével, ami visszavonja a tranzakciókat, + és feloldja a tábla zárakat. Jobban teszed azonban, ha + úgy kerülöd meg a problémát, hogy nem használsz állandó + kapcsolatokat olyan szkriptekben, amik tábla zárakat, + vagy tranzakciókat alkalmaznak. + </simpara> + </warning> + <simpara> Összefoglalva: az állandó adatbáziskapcsolatokat úgy tervezték, hogy megfeleltethetőek legyenek a hagyományos kapcsolatokkal. @@ -124,6 +155,17 @@ hatékonyságát, de a viselkedését nem! </simpara> + <para> + Lásd még <function>fbsql_pconnect</function>, + <function>ibase_pconnect</function>, <function>ifx_pconnect</function>, + <function>imap_popen</function>, <function>ingres_pconnect</function>, + <function>msql_pconnect</function>, <function>mssql_pconnection</function>, + <function>mysql_pconnect</function>, <function>OCIPLogon</function>, + <function>odbc_pconnect</function>, <function>Ora_pLogon</function>, + <function>pfsockopen</function>, <function>pg_pconnect</function>, és + <function>sybase_pconnect</function>. + </para> + </chapter> <!-- Keep this comment at the end of the file @@ -137,9 +179,12 @@ sgml-indent-data:t indent-tabs-mode:nil sgml-parent-document:nil - sgml-default-dtd-file:"../../manual.ced" +sgml-default-dtd-file:"../../manual.ced" sgml-exposed-tags:nil sgml-local-catalogs:nil sgml-local-ecat-files:nil End: +vim600: syn=xml fen fdm=syntax fdl=2 si +vim: et tw=78 syn=sgml +vi: ts=1 sw=1 --> Index: phpdoc/hu/features/remote-files.xml diff -u phpdoc/hu/features/remote-files.xml:1.6 phpdoc/hu/features/remote-files.xml:1.7 --- phpdoc/hu/features/remote-files.xml:1.6 Wed Dec 12 15:51:00 2001 +++ phpdoc/hu/features/remote-files.xml Sat Dec 22 11:58:36 2001 @@ -1,5 +1,5 @@ <?xml version="1.0" encoding="iso-8859-2"?> -<!-- EN-Revision: 1.9 Maintainer: goba Status: ready --> +<!-- EN-Revision: 1.13 Maintainer: goba Status: ready --> <chapter id="features.remote-files"> <title>Távoli file-ok kezelése</title> @@ -113,9 +113,12 @@ sgml-indent-data:t indent-tabs-mode:nil sgml-parent-document:nil - sgml-default-dtd-file:"../../manual.ced" +sgml-default-dtd-file:"../../manual.ced" sgml-exposed-tags:nil sgml-local-catalogs:nil sgml-local-ecat-files:nil End: +vim600: syn=xml fen fdm=syntax fdl=2 si +vim: et tw=78 syn=sgml +vi: ts=1 sw=1 -->